WebTo establish citizenship through naturalization, you need to first prove “reckonable residence”. To prove this, you must live in Ireland for at least five out of the last nine years. You can live there on and off over the years, but you must live in the country for one year prior to applying.

WebMay 18, 2024 · UK citizens can work in Ireland without needing an employment permit, even after Brexit. This means there’s no extra paperwork to worry about, you can just start searching for a job and … WebJun 10, 2024 · The UK and Irish citizens can travel, live and work freely between both countries. UK citizens do not need a visa or residency permit to live, work or study in Ireland. ... There are two programs through which holders of a UK visa can visit Ireland without needing a visa.
